Output 85266f9da1183cafae552046c81253d1d665f18c21eb425a8cbb54dc0ecded46:7

value
32293348
script pubkey
OP_0 OP_PUSHBYTES_20 f8da14d75196f27642efe6e28b820ccce2081953
address
ltc1qlrdpf463jme8vsh0um3ghqsven3qsx2nweawt9
transaction
85266f9da1183cafae552046c81253d1d665f18c21eb425a8cbb54dc0ecded46
spent
true